Output 670db06fa3a956ecbf0c0a54ab4cb79ee0c7b4017333c137a35b973a55d1a71e:1

value
9545202
script pubkey
OP_0 OP_PUSHBYTES_20 89d6d36ebf866e84de665929be6c29b48f806848
address
bc1q38tdxm4lsehgfhnxty5mumpfkj8cq6zg2zm53r
transaction
670db06fa3a956ecbf0c0a54ab4cb79ee0c7b4017333c137a35b973a55d1a71e
spent
true